Gas leaks

Natural gas leaks are hazardous and should be addressed as soon as is possible. They can lead to carbon monoxide poisoning, as well as other health issues, particularly when they are not reported. The leaks occur when the pipes that move gas throughout your home are damaged or are under pressure. These leaks can also be due to corrosion or a faulty pipe. This is why it's important to engage a professional for all gas leak repairs and inspections.

If you suspect you have gas leaks, evacuate your home immediately. Do not turn on or off any electrical appliances including lights. This can cause sparks which ignite the natural gas leaking. Open your windows and let air circulate to eliminate any lingering smells.

Gas leaks can be difficult to detect. However there are warning indicators to look out for. Dizziness or headaches that are not explained are one of the warning symptoms. You might also notice your symptoms getting worse in certain rooms. A gas leak that is not visible is usually associated with an odor of sulfur or rotten eggs. smell.

A gas leak can be identified by the dead plants in your home. The gas leak blocks the plants from absorbing oxygen, and they begin to die. If you don't contact an emergency plumber this issue could be deadly.

Grade 1 A leak that could pose immediate danger to people or property. This includes any leak inside.

Grade 2 A leak that could pose an intermittent threat to persons or property. This includes any leak that occurs outdoors.

Grade 3 - A leak that may not pose an immediate threat, but is likely to be a threat in the near future. This includes any leaks near pipelines that are buried or in other underground areas.

Unlike water natural gas is odorless and colorless. Your utility company adds the chemical mercaptan to its mix, which is a way to identify the gas. This chemical emits a strong smell similar to rotten egg and can help you locate the source of leakage. Hissing sounds coming from pipes can help you identify a leak.

Boiler repairs

It is necessary to call a heating engineer to fix your boiler if it stops working. While some issues can be fixed on your own, it's crucial to know when to seek out a professional. Any issue that stops hot or warm water from being available is an emergency. It is best to address the issue immediately. A professional can identify the problem and provide the fastest and most efficient repair.

If you've noticed a decline of heat, a shortage of hot water, or other strange sounds, it's time to call an emergency gas engineer. These issues can result from faulty boiler components or the reduction in efficiency. Insufficient hot water and heating could also be an indication of a problem with your roomstat, thermostat, or heating controls.

Boiler repair can include anything from replacing the electronic ignition, to repairing the pilot lamp. Most often, the problem is caused by a build-up of carbon or an ignition failure. To prevent this from happening, it's important to clean carbon debris from the vents regularly. It's also essential to make sure the burner is functioning well and that the venting system is functioning correctly.

Low boiler pressure is another frequent issue. This can occur if the pump breaks or if a leak is found in the system. In some instances the issue is solved by topping up the boiler with water. However, this should be done by a qualified professional to avoid any dangers.

Other common boiler problems include a defective gas valve or a faulty thermostat. A gas valve that is not working properly can stop the boiler from turning on and off correctly, while a faulty thermostat can cause the boiler to turn off and on frequently. Both of these issues must be dealt with by a professional as fast as is possible to avoid any safety hazards.

Many homeowners believe that replacing their boiler is more expensive than repairing one, this isn't always the situation. A new boiler can save money by decreasing your energy bills and utility costs. Additionally new boilers are typically more energy efficient than older models.

Energy efficiency

Energy efficiency measures cut down on the use of energy to provide energy services. This can be achieved by reducing energy consumption or improving the quality or volume of services offered at the same time reducing energy consumption. This is often referred to as energy efficiency. It is a priority action in the energy hierarchy and a key element of sustainable energy policies.

To increase energy efficiency, you will need to invest in a range of policies and technologies. These include appliances, building insulation, equipment, electric cars and heat pumps, improved lighting and more. Some of these technologies can be combined with renewable energy sources to achieve the best results.

These investments will lead to savings for consumers, and will decrease the need for new energy plants. They will also reduce emissions and carbon pollution on a massive scale. Energy efficiency is the key to getting to net-zero emission (NZE) and combating climate change.

Upgrades to energy-efficient appliances and equipment are one of the most important methods to increase energy efficiency. This could save up to 50% of the energy required for an appliance or device in a typical household. Numerous governments run programs to encourage this. For example the U.S. Environmental Protection Agency's Energy Star label helps consumers identify appliances and other equipment that are energy efficient.

Limiting the amount of cooling or heating needed for homes and businesses is another way to improve efficiency of energy. This can be done by installing a new boiler or thermal insulation in attics and walls. It is also possible to put solar panels on roofs to generate electricity and cut down on carbon dioxide emissions.

The production of products and services in the industrial sector requires a lot of energy. They can be powered by natural gas, petroleum fuels, or electricity. Industrial processes can also make use of waste products to generate energy, and also recuperate heat from manufacturing activities.

Transportation, manufacturing and other industrial processes can be improved to increase energy efficiency. The use of more efficient motors, furnaces, boilers, and pumps can reduce energy consumption by up to 30 percent or more.
